Turrón Duro Hard Nougat
Around the world, Christmas brings visions of joy, togetherness, and of course, delicious treats that signify the season. Spanish Christmas baking is steeped in tradition, with a variety of sweets enjoyed by families and friends during the festive period. One such delight is Turrón Duro, also known as Hard Nougat. This classic Spanish treat is a mouthwatering combination of almonds, honey, and sugar, encased in a firm, sweet nougat that is sure to delight your taste buds and add a touch of holiday cheer to your home.

Instructions
-
Preheat oven to 350°F (180°C). Roast almonds for 10-12 minutes. Cool.
-
Line baking pan with parchment paper. Grease with butter.
-
Cook sugar and honey until 300°F (150°C).
-
Whisk egg white with salt until stiff peaks form.
-
Fold in almonds and egg white.
-
Pour into pan, smooth top, sprinkle powdered sugar.
-
Cool for 3-4 hours.
-
Cut into squares.
-
Serve and enjoy!
